Mastertone OT-800: Old Time Tubaphone-Style Banjo with Case baked-maple-fingerboard The SM-1 Shock Mount isThe Old Tone OT 800 pays homage to one of the most sought after banjos of the "classic" period (1890 to 1930) when the Boston School of banjo making was the highest expression of the art. The pot sports a pre WW II style Tubaphone tone ring, which adds pleasing overtones via a square section tube mated to a solid brass rod, all encased in a turned brass sleeve.
